I dont think that power supply has a switch in the back. You can unplug the power cord, use a paperclip to connect the GREEN and a BLACK connector from the atx cord (unplug it from the motherboard).
This will turn on just your power supply and whatever is attached to the molex connectors.

If the fan in there is the ADDA HS-A70GL it's rated just at just under 35 dBA. Keep in mind that the Antec PSU varies the fan speed and only when running at full speed does it get that loud.

And if you've got a good heatsink, you can get away with unplugging the CPU fan for a little bit.

For what it's worth, unless you have an overwhelming desire to monitor all the RPMs of your case fans, Panaflo L1As are a much better value for your money.
